Output 53ca2fededc6a95fb8dfcfb85808ddba261baee776cf880cc2062992f5d439f1:0

value
1000523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c17e3e5605b23b4abcec97ba410d59805091332 OP_EQUAL
address
38dMu3XVrCw5nQ8Fq4hkGyJPQts35tJhTi
transaction
53ca2fededc6a95fb8dfcfb85808ddba261baee776cf880cc2062992f5d439f1
confirmations
364452
spent
true